Breaking Down Headaches Care — The Mechanics Behind It
Headaches go far beyond being a minor inconvenience. From a clinical standpoint, headaches may be driven by compressed cervical vertebrae or trigger points in soft tissue. The underlying pathway shapes what approach will be most appropriate. At our clinic, evaluation starts by identifying where the pain originates.
Our headache care program often integrates trigger point release, manual cervical mobilization to restore proper joint mechanics that sustain repeated headache episodes. Targeted physical interventions help by addressing the structural restrictions that send pain signals through the cervical spine and cranial nerves. When the underlying tension is relieved, the recurrence and sharpness of headaches often decreases markedly.
Our providers also evaluate postural habits, hydration, and screen time because these elements often accelerate headache cycles. A genuinely successful headaches care program needs to address the environmental and behavioral triggers involved. This integrated outlook is the foundation of meaningful relief from temporary masking of symptoms.

Headaches Frequently Asked Questions
How long does a headaches treatment program usually last?
The number of sessions depends largely on the underlying cause and your response to care. A significant number of people experience measurable progress after four to eight visits, while chronic or long-standing patterns may require a longer course. The treating clinician will explain an honest projection during your initial consultation.
What does headaches treatment feel like?
Many individuals describe treatment sessions to be well-tolerated and not painful. Mild tenderness in treated areas is possible after early sessions as tight tissues begin to release. Such soreness generally clears up in one to two days.
How long do the results of headaches treatment last?
Longevity of improvement differs how well contributing factors are controlled. Many patients maintain lasting relief for months to years especially with periodic check-ins. Individuals who make the lifestyle adjustments recommended see the longest-lasting relief.
What types of headaches respond best to pain management treatment?
Tension-type headaches and cervicogenic headaches are generally the most amenable to the techniques used in our program. Post-traumatic headaches following injury also respond well. Headaches driven entirely by hormonal or vascular mechanisms often benefit from a combined care approach involving coordination with a broader multidisciplinary team.
